Masonry Repair in Newcastle, CA
Masonry repair services focus on restoring and maintaining the structural integrity and appearance of stone, brick, and concrete features on residential properties. Common projects include fixing cracked or crumbling brickwork, repairing damaged mortar joints, restoring stone facades, and addressing issues with retaining walls, chimneys, or walkways. Property owners typically seek masonry repair to prevent further deterioration, improve curb appeal, and ensure safety by stabilizing aging or compromised masonry elements.
Before requesting masonry repair services, homeowners should consider the extent of damage, the type of masonry involved, and any specific aesthetic preferences. It is helpful to understand whether the work involves simple repointing, surface cleaning, or more extensive structural reinforcement. Additionally, knowing the history of repairs or damage can assist in planning the appropriate restoration approach, ensuring the longevity and durability of the masonry features.

Common Masonry Repair Jobs
Brick and Masonry Restoration - restoring damaged or deteriorated brickwork to improve appearance and stability.
Foundation Crack Repair - sealing and reinforcing foundation cracks to prevent further damage and water intrusion.
Stonework Repair - fixing cracked or chipped stone surfaces to maintain structural integrity and aesthetic appeal.
Chimney Masonry Repair - repairing or rebuilding damaged chimney structures for safety and functionality.
Retaining Wall Restoration - repairing and reinforcing retaining walls to ensure proper support and prevent erosion.
Mortar Joint Repointing - renewing old or deteriorated mortar joints for enhanced durability and appearance.
Masonry Repair Questions
What types of masonry repair are commonly needed? Common repairs include fixing cracks, repointing mortar joints, and restoring damaged brick or stonework.
How can I tell if my masonry needs repair? Signs include crumbling mortar, loose bricks, visible cracks, or water infiltration around masonry structures.
Are masonry repairs suitable for historic buildings? Yes, repairs can be tailored to preserve the appearance and integrity of historic masonry.
What maintenance helps prevent future masonry damage? Regular inspection, cleaning, and timely repairs can help maintain masonry condition over time.
